Heads up, future maintainers: Brambleworth Logistics still sends us nightly manifests via their SFTP drop, not the API they keep promising. The pull job runs at 02:15 and retries twice. If files are missing, it's usually because their side rotated credentials without telling us — happens about twice a year. Don't rebuild anything; just ask them to re-upload. Their integrations desk responds fastest at the address below.

escalation mailbox, kagef-kawef: frador_zorix@tolvaqlabs.internal

## Fix flappy health checks behind the Kestrelgate LB

Hey support folks — you've been paging us about nodes bouncing in and out of the Thornbury pool. Turns out the health endpoint was timing out during cache warmup, so the LB yanked healthy boxes. This PR adds a lightweight liveness path and loosens the failure threshold so a slow start doesn't mean eviction. Should cut those 2 a.m. pages way down. The new check parameters are listed below.

constants for yaduf-fahag:
BUDGETS = {
    "kelix": 528,
    "briwyn": 734,
}

Q3 Planning Note — For the incoming director. The proposed joint venture with Calverro Systems remains on track for board review next quarter. Diligence on their Westmere facility is complete, and Marta Olin's team has drafted the term sheet. Capital commitments are split 60/40, with Helix Fabrication retaining operational control. Before your first steering meeting, review the confidential summary below.

internal memo for tagef-hadup: Gross margin on Ulaath came in at 15 percent against a plan of 5 percent. Only 7 of the 120 pilot accounts renewed Ulaath, so a churn review is set for October 15.